Warning Signs You Need Pinhole Leak Water Removal

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s, as they can show a more serious issue. Act quickly to avoid costly repairs.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ors can be a sign of a pinhole leak, especially if they’re accompanied by water spots or mineral deposits. Don’t ignore the smell, it could be a sign of a bigger issue.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a pinhole leak, particularly if they’re accompanied by warping or buckling drywall. Don’t wait until the damage is done, call us today.

Increased Water Bills

A sudden increase in your water bill can be a sign of a pinhole leak, especially if you haven’t changed your water usage habits. Don’t ignore the signs, it could be costing you more than you think.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as water spots, mineral deposits, or warping drywall, can be a sign of a pinhole leak. Don’t wait until the damage is extensive, call us today.

Increased Humidity

Increased humidity can be a sign of a pinhole leak, particularly if it’s accompanied by musty odors or water stains. Don’t ignore the signs, it could be costing you more than you think.

Warped or Buckling Drywall

Warped or buckling drywall can be a sign of a pinhole leak, especially if it’s accompanied by water stains or mineral deposits. Don’t wait until the damage is done, call us today.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in a bathroom or kitchen Yes No Easy to fix and typically inexpensive.
Large leak in a basement or crawlspace No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to fix safely and efficiently.
Pinhole leak in a galvanized pipe No Yes Galvanized pipes can be difficult to work with and need specialized tools and expertise.
Water damage in multiple rooms No Yes Needs a thorough assessment and repair of multiple areas, best handled by a professional.
Hidden leak behind a wall or ceiling No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air safely and efficiently.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ost in Stillwater, MN

The cost of Pinhole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Stillwater, MN. These estimates are based on our experience and may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a personalized estimate after assessing your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Pinhole Leak Detection and Repair $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of pipe, and complexity of repair.
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of standing water, size of affected area, and type of equipment needed.
Structural Repair and Replacement $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repair needed, and materials required.
Final Inspection and Cleanup $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leanup needed.
